The BlueGreen Alliance recently submitted comments to the U.S. Department of the Treasury in response to a proposed rule related to prevailing wage and registered apprenticeship standards associated with the clean energy tax credits passed in the historic Inflation Reduction Act.

In its comments, the BlueGreen Alliance writes:

“The Inflation Reduction Act is a game-changing law that is already reshaping the clean economy for the better. The success of the law, in large part, is dependent on the exacting implantation of the agencies responsible for administering this law. The clean energy tax credits are the center piece to that success and will leverage billions of dollars of private investment geared towards deploying renewable and clean energy projects across the country. Treasury and the IRS are now tasked with ensuring that this quickly growing clean economy has high-quality, equitable union jobs at its heart. Given the provisions in the proposed rule, we are confident that Treasury will ensure that these projects pay a fair wage, expand career pathways to marginalized groups through RAPs, and center the needs of communities hosting these projects.”
